The Beatles’ Paul McCartney’s working lyric sheet for their 1969 song ‘Maxwell’s Silver Hammer’ is going up for sale – for $450,000. He wrote the first of 3 pages on a sheet of paper with letterhead for Apple Corps Limited, the corporation Beatles members founded in 1968. Fun fact: John Lennon once referred to the song as “Paul’s granny music.”

Jason Momoa is set to co-write and star in an Apple TV series about the colonization of Hawaii, the actor’s home state. The historical drama, “Chief of War”, will follow “a famed warrior named Ka’iana, who retired from Maui’s army to live a quiet life until he’s pulled back into battle. A prophecy predicts that he will be the one to bring peace to Hawaii’s islands.

MORGAN WALLEN has donated $25,000 to the Smoky Mountain wildfires disaster fund. The money will be used for hot meals for relief workers, mobile food pantries, clothing, and supplies for the communities in the affected areas near his hometown of Sneedville, Tennessee.
